GDP per capita, PPP in El Salvador
El Salvador: GDP per capita, PPP was 14,101 current international $ in 2025. ▲ Rising
GDP per capita, PPP in El Salvador, 1990–2025
Source: International Comparison Program (ICP), World Bank (WB). Measured in current international $.
Analysis
In 2025, gdp per capita, ppp in El Salvador stood at 14,101 current international $. That is the highest value across all 36 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 6.4% on the previous year and up 77.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gdp per capita, ppp in El Salvador peaked at 14,101 current international $ in 2025 and was at its lowest, 2,855 current international $, in 1990.
That places El Salvador 127th out of 203 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 36 years of available data.

About this data
This indicator provides values for gross domestic product (GDP) per person expressed in current international dollars, converted by purchasing power parities (PPPs). PPPs account for the different price levels across countries and thus PPP-based comparisons of economic output are more appropriate for comparing the output of economies and the average material well-being of their inhabitants than exchange-rate based comparisons. Gross domestic product is the total income earned through the production of goods and services in an economic territory during an accounting period. It can be measured in three different ways: using either the expenditure approach, the income approach, or the production approach. This series has been linked to produce a consistent time series to counteract breaks in series over time due to changes in base years, source data and methodologies. Thus, it may not be comparable with other national accounts series in the database for historical years. The core indicator has been divided by the general population to achieve a per capita estimate.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. The PPP conversion factor is a currency conversion factor and a spatial price deflator. PPPs convert different currencies to a common currency and, in the process of conversion, equalize their purchasing power by eliminating the differences in price levels between countries, thereby allowing volume or output comparisons of GDP and its expenditure components.
